DOT Drug Testing Services

DOT drug testing is mandated for safety-sensitive transportation employees and follows strict federal guidelines to ensure safety and compliance. This testing program aims to reduce accidents and injuries by detecting substance use among employees in critical roles.

Learn More

Who is Required to Take DOT Drug Tests?

  • Commercial truck drivers
  • Public transport workers
  • Maritime employees
  • Aviation personnel
  • Pipeline workers
  • Railroad employees

What Drugs Are Tested For

  • Cocaine
  • Opiates
  • THC
  • Amphetamines
  • Phencyclidine (PCP)

Fingernail Drug Testing Services

Fingernail drug testing in , PA identifies drugs up to eight months back by analyzing nail samples. It's useful for detection over extended periods and is difficult to alter, offering an effective surveillance alternative.

Learn More

What is the Detection Window for Fingernail Drug Tests

  • Fingernails: Detect drugs up to eight months.
  • Toenails: Slightly longer detection period.

What Drugs Can Be Detected

  • Marijuana
  • Cocaine
  • Opiates
  • Amphetamines
  • Barbiturates

Advantages over other methods

  • Extended detection window
  • Resistance to tampering
  • Non-invasive sample collection
  • Historical drug use analysis
  • Minimal privacy intrusion

Occupational Health Test Services

Occupational health testing in Costilla, New Mexico supports workplaces by ensuring that employees are fit for duty and healthy enough to perform job functions safely. It involves a series of evaluations that protect workers from health risks and ensure compliance with industry regulations, enhancing overall workplace safety.

Learn More

Purpose of Occupational Health Testing

  • Ensures employee fitness
  • Reduces workplace accidents
  • Identifies health impairments
  • Supports legal compliance
  • Increases productivity

Common Types of Occupational Health Tests

  • Fitness for duty exams: Evaluates physical capability.
  • Respirator Fit Testing: Ensures proper respirator use.
  • Pulmonary Function Tests (PFT's): Assesses lung function.
  • Tuberculosis (TB): Screens for TB infection.
  • Vision: Checks vision health.
  • Audiometric: Monitors hearing capability.
